If necessary, upon exit from the work site, loose debris 4ill be <br /> removed from protective clothing by brushing or rinsing. Gloves <br /> and boots will be decontaminated in a 5$ solution of trisodium <br /> a, phosphate and rinsed with water which will be disposed of on- <br /> site. Respirator cartridges, inner gloves and coveralls will be <br /> placed in a drum on-site for disposal. No one will exit the site <br /> with contaminated clothing or equipment. <br /> ' EMERGENCY RESPONSE <br /> The potential exists for fire, explosion or toxic material <br /> release during on-sate activities. Pxior to commencement of any <br /> activities, personnel will have available telephone numbers and <br /> contacts for emergency response assistance including: <br /> Ambulance <br /> Fire Department <br /> ° Hospital <br /> Poison Control Center <br /> Community Evacuation Contact <br /> Emergency equipment oa-site will include: <br /> 5 Portable eyewash bottles <br /> ° A dry chemical fare extinguisher <br /> Industrial first aid kit <br /> SITE SECURITY <br /> Access during all on-site activities will be restricted to <br /> authorized personnel. All personnel and authorized visitors must <br /> contact the Safety Coordinator/Project Manager prior to entering <br /> and exiting site. <br /> RECORD KEEPING <br /> All site safety records pertaining to the site characterization <br /> study will be maintained by the Safety Coordinator/Project <br /> Manager throughout the project. <br /> AIR MONITORING <br /> The Safety Coordinator/Project Manager will conduct periodic air <br /> monitoring using direct reading sampling equipment as required <br /> At a minimum the following monitoring will be performed. <br /> .` <br />
